Transaction ec156ef1b42779c753622ffb2cf089e6b5170e1a666ba51f1f1dff702ba4ab11

1 Input
2 Outputs
  • ec156ef1b42779c753622ffb2cf089e6b5170e1a666ba51f1f1dff702ba4ab11:0
  • value  4828500
    address  14oH9C9btvopKj5DJGMMJS4rftq73gz5nH
  • ec156ef1b42779c753622ffb2cf089e6b5170e1a666ba51f1f1dff702ba4ab11:1
  • value  1124802865
    address  12Si9nnAA2F4zK91WHoMANfsDHvwy12bvv